Is Grenadier Safe?
Yes — this neighborhood is very safe. Grenadier in Columbia, SC has a safety grade of A. The overall crime index is 41, which is 59% below the national average of 100.
Compared to the Columbia average (crime index 134), Grenadier is 93% lower in overall crime. This neighborhood is significantly safer than Columbia as a whole, making it an attractive option for safety-conscious residents.
Looking at specific crime types, larceny / theft is the most elevated concern (index: 134, 34% above average), while robbery is the lowest risk (index: 8). Property crime is more prevalent than violent crime here, consistent with broader national patterns.
